Hi everyone! I'm posting here because the DJI support is not helping me at all.
So, during my last flight which lasted for 41 seconds, my aircraft got disconnected mid-flight. I couldn't cancel it when the RTH popped up, the aircraft survived with tiny scratch on one propeller as it was landing on uneven rock wall. It's still disconnected until now.
I've tried to re-link it with the RC, connect it through WiFi, DJI Assistant 2, nothing works. RC always stuck on connecting and aircraft disconnected on DJI GO 4 app.
I've been trying to check the flight log but no luck so far either, I can only see the latitude, longitude and battery percent.
Also, the weird thing I noticed is, when the battery is connected to the aircraft, whenever I turn it off one of the LED blinks 10 times. I tried all 3 batteries I have and they're doing the same thing. They don't blink when they're not connected to the aircraft though.
